-4

我在 openshift 上激活 ioncube 时遇到问题。

加载程序向导告诉我执行以下步骤:

1) 下载以下适用于 Linux x86-64 的 Loaders 档案之一:zip tar.gz tar.bz2 等。

2) 将加载器传输到您的 Web 服务器并安装在 /usr/lib64/php/modules

3)把这个:“zend_extension = /usr/lib64/php/modules/ioncube_loader_lin_5.3.so”在你的ini文件目录,/etc/php.d

4)重启Apache服务器软件。当服务器软件重启后,点击这里测试Loader。如果 Loader 安装失败,请检查 Apache 错误日志文件中的错误并查看我们的 Unix 相关错误指南。

但是我无法在 /usr/lib64/php/modules 中传输加载程序,因为我没有权限。

我试图将加载程序放在其他地方并编辑位于 ~/php/versions/shared/configuration/etc/php.ini 的新 php ini 我在那里添加了加载程序的路径,重新启动了应用程序,但仍然无法正常工作.

我还在 openshift.com 论坛上发布了这个问题,但目前没有得到任何答案。任何建议将不胜感激。

谢谢你。

4

1 回答 1

0

Loader 安装的成功最终取决于服务器和 PHP 配置。

ionCube 最近发布了一个基于 Windows 的安装程序,它可以在本地或通过 FTP 或 SFTP 将所需的 Loader 自动部署到远程服务器,还可以更改配置文件。我建议尝试一下。下载地址为http://ioncu.be/LI

(披露:我与 ionCube 有关)

于 2013-11-03T10:35:38.850 回答